To measure a rectangular prism, you need to determine its three dimensions: length, width, and height. These measurements are typically taken using a ruler or measuring tape. The volume of the prism can then be calculated by multiplying these dimensions together (Volume = length × width × height). Additionally, the surface area can be calculated using the formula Surface Area = 2(length × width + length × height + width × height).

divide surface area by width Sorry It is a little more complicated than that. Surface area = (2 X length X width) + (2 X length X height) + (2 X width X height) Solve for height Surface area - (2 X length X width) = 2height(length + width) (Surface area - (2 X length X width))/2(length + width) = height

To measure skin length and width, first ensure the skin is clean and flat. Use a flexible measuring tape or ruler; for length, measure from one end of the area to the other, and for width, measure across the widest part perpendicular to the length. Record the measurements in centimeters or inches for accuracy. If measuring body areas, consider using anatomical landmarks for consistency.
